新聞中心
隨著信息技術(shù)的不斷發(fā)展和應(yīng)用,數(shù)據(jù)保護(hù)和安全問題越來越受到重視。數(shù)據(jù)庫作為企業(yè)信息化建設(shè)的重要基礎(chǔ)設(shè)施之一,其安全性和可靠性尤為關(guān)鍵。在數(shù)據(jù)庫中,密碼和敏感信息是受到攻擊和盜竊的重點(diǎn)。為了保證數(shù)據(jù)的安全性和可靠性,在DB2數(shù)據(jù)庫中,采用MD5加密技術(shù)是一種非常有效的方法。

創(chuàng)新互聯(lián)主要業(yè)務(wù)有網(wǎng)站營銷策劃、成都網(wǎng)站制作、成都網(wǎng)站建設(shè)、外貿(mào)營銷網(wǎng)站建設(shè)、微信公眾號開發(fā)、小程序設(shè)計、H5網(wǎng)站設(shè)計、程序開發(fā)等業(yè)務(wù)。一次合作終身朋友,是我們奉行的宗旨;我們不僅僅把客戶當(dāng)客戶,還把客戶視為我們的合作伙伴,在開展業(yè)務(wù)的過程中,公司還積累了豐富的行業(yè)經(jīng)驗、成都全網(wǎng)營銷推廣資源和合作伙伴關(guān)系資源,并逐漸建立起規(guī)范的客戶服務(wù)和保障體系。
MD5(Message-Digest Algorithm 5)也稱為哈希算法,是一種單向加密算法。由于其非常高的不可逆性,在數(shù)據(jù)庫信息保護(hù)中具有極強(qiáng)的應(yīng)用價值。MD5算法將一段明文信息轉(zhuǎn)換成一段固定長度的密文信息,不可逆轉(zhuǎn),即使知道了密文也無法得出原始的明文信息,保證了密碼和敏感信息的安全性。
在DB2數(shù)據(jù)庫中,使用MD5加密技術(shù)主要涉及到以下過程:
1. 創(chuàng)建用戶和密碼
在DB2數(shù)據(jù)庫中,用戶和密碼是連接和操作數(shù)據(jù)庫的必要憑證。為了保證這些憑證的安全性,建議使用MD5加密技術(shù)進(jìn)行加密處理。在創(chuàng)建用戶和密碼時,可以選擇使用MD5 Hash函數(shù),將密碼進(jìn)行MD5加密,并將加密后的密碼存儲到數(shù)據(jù)庫中。這樣一來,即使數(shù)據(jù)庫信息被盜取,黑客也無法輕易得到明文密碼。
2. 用戶登錄和驗證
當(dāng)用戶登錄數(shù)據(jù)庫時,輸入的密碼也需要通過MD5加密后與數(shù)據(jù)庫中存儲的加密密碼進(jìn)行驗證。在這個過程中,DB2數(shù)據(jù)庫會先使用MD5 Hash函數(shù)對用戶輸入的密碼進(jìn)行加密,然后將MD5加密后的密碼與數(shù)據(jù)庫中存儲的密碼進(jìn)行比較,如果匹配,則表示身份驗證通過,否則登錄失敗。
3. 數(shù)據(jù)庫敏感信息的存儲和處理
在DB2數(shù)據(jù)庫中,密碼和其他敏感信息的存儲需要特別注意。通常情況下,這些敏感信息會被存儲在數(shù)據(jù)庫表中,但如果直接存儲明文信息,就會存在泄露的風(fēng)險。因此,建議在存儲過程中使用MD5加密技術(shù)進(jìn)行加密處理,確保數(shù)據(jù)的安全性和可靠性。
MD5加密技術(shù)是一種保障密碼和敏感信息安全性的更佳選擇。在DB2數(shù)據(jù)庫中,采用MD5加密技術(shù)可以極大地提高數(shù)據(jù)的安全性和可靠性。通過對MD5加密技術(shù)的深入理解和應(yīng)用,可以加強(qiáng)數(shù)據(jù)庫信息保護(hù),保證數(shù)據(jù)隱私和安全,有效防范黑客攻擊和數(shù)據(jù)泄漏。
成都網(wǎng)站建設(shè)公司-創(chuàng)新互聯(lián),建站經(jīng)驗豐富以策略為先導(dǎo)10多年以來專注數(shù)字化網(wǎng)站建設(shè),提供企業(yè)網(wǎng)站建設(shè),高端網(wǎng)站設(shè)計,響應(yīng)式網(wǎng)站制作,設(shè)計師量身打造品牌風(fēng)格,熱線:028-86922220在DB2中,什么情況會產(chǎn)生SQLCODE= -811
SQL0811N
標(biāo)量
全查詢、SELECT INTO 語句或 VALUES INTO 語句的結(jié)果多于一行。確保語句包含適當(dāng)?shù)臈l件規(guī)范。如果有,那么可能有導(dǎo)致在僅期望返回一行時卻返回了多行的數(shù)據(jù)問題。
DB2 Express-C(完全版)包括控制中心、全文檢索、配置助手以及之一步向?qū)?。同時完全版的
用戶界面
還支持非英語語言。但是,如果用戶不需要這些特性,則可以選擇DB2 Express-C(精簡版)進(jìn)行快速下載和簡單安裝。
例如,如果在Windows服務(wù)器上設(shè)置一個用Data Studio來進(jìn)行遠(yuǎn)程管理的
DB2數(shù)據(jù)庫
,那么DB2 Express-C精簡版就是一個不錯的選擇。
錯誤處理:
DB2
計算機(jī)程序
一個重要的特征就是錯誤處理。SQL communications area(SQLCA)結(jié)構(gòu)曾一度被專門用于DB2程序在每個SQL語句被執(zhí)行后向
應(yīng)用程序
返回錯誤信息。在SQLCA block中常見錯誤診斷被體現(xiàn)在SQLCODE中。
SQL返回代碼的值對應(yīng)為:
1、0表示成功執(zhí)行。
2、正值表示成功執(zhí)行但是有一個或多個警告。例如+100表示沒有行被發(fā)現(xiàn)。
3、負(fù)值表示出現(xiàn)錯誤。例如-911表示鎖超時(或
死鎖
),并觸發(fā)撤消程序。
4、DB2 Express-C數(shù)據(jù)庫提供全球范圍的下載,但是并不是所有地方都有寬帶網(wǎng)絡(luò)。因此,IBM發(fā)布了一個基于Windows的DB2 Express-C 9.7.2精簡版。較之完全版,精簡版驚人的縮減了44%。
db2 ? sql-811
SQL0811N 標(biāo)量全查詢、SELECT INTO 語句或 VALUES INTO 語句的結(jié)果
多于一行。
用戶響應(yīng):
確保語句包含適當(dāng)?shù)臈l件規(guī)范。如果有,那么可能有導(dǎo)致在僅期望返回一行時卻
返回了多行的數(shù)據(jù)問題。
db2數(shù)據(jù)庫md5加密的介紹就聊到這里吧,感謝你花時間閱讀本站內(nèi)容,更多關(guān)于db2數(shù)據(jù)庫md5加密,DB2數(shù)據(jù)庫實(shí)現(xiàn)MD5加密技術(shù),安全可靠,在DB2中,什么情況會產(chǎn)生SQLCODE= -811的信息別忘了在本站進(jìn)行查找喔。
成都網(wǎng)站建設(shè)選創(chuàng)新互聯(lián)(?:028-86922220),專業(yè)從事成都網(wǎng)站制作設(shè)計,高端小程序APP定制開發(fā),成都網(wǎng)絡(luò)營銷推廣等一站式服務(wù)。
分享名稱:DB2數(shù)據(jù)庫實(shí)現(xiàn)MD5加密技術(shù),安全可靠(db2數(shù)據(jù)庫md5加密)
路徑分享:http://m.fisionsoft.com.cn/article/dhdcogg.html


咨詢
建站咨詢
